By Paul Sandle LONDON (Reuters) – Shire reported positive results for a new eye drug on Tuesday, increasing the chances of lifitegrast reaching the market next year and boosting the London-listed group’s prospects as it tries to buy Baxalta. Chief Executive Flemming Ornskov said the news would help Shire’s attempt at an equity-based takeover of its U.S. rival to create a global leader in treatments for rare diseases. Germany’s food and agriculture minister said Tuesday that people should not be afraid of biting into a grilled bratwurst despite the World Health Organization’s warning that sausages and ham cause cancer. “No one should be afraid when eating a bratwurst,” said Christian Schmidt. “We worry people unnecessarily if we put meat in the same category as asbestos or tobacco,” he added.
